What are the responsibilities and job description for the Range Safety Officer position at Superior Guns and Range?
We are seeking a Range Safety Officer to become a part of our team. This is a part time position. The selected individual will monitor the firearm range, assist and ensure the safety of all range patrons, maintain the daily range operations and repairs, and ring up sales associated with the range.
Responsibilities
- Greet and assist range patrons as needed to ensure a pleasant shooting experience.
- Ring up guests for range time, ammo, and other items they might need for the range.
- Monitor range patrons to ensure safety and the following of rules and policies.
- Make range patrons aware if they are violating a rule or policy.
- Maintain the appearance and operation of the range including necessary repairs.
- Clean and complete basic repairs on range guns.
Qualifications
- Firearm safety experience required. Certification preferred.
- Be able to convey that knowledge to range patrons to ensure proper and safe firearm handling.
- Personable and sociable with strong verbal communication skills.
- Mechanical experience. Armorer experience a plus.
- Ability to handle physical workload.
- Basic computer knowledge necessary.
- Strong attention to detail.
- Flexible availability. Hours of operation may include Monday- Saturday 9:30 am -6:30 pm. There will be potential for some Sundays and evenings for certain range responsibilities.
- Must be 21 years or older.
- Must be clean shaven, and remain so in order to follow safety guidelines.
- Must be able to pass a background check.
- Must be punctual. Adherence to the schedule is paramount to run our business.
